Tom Thumb Lilly Pilly

The Tom Thumb Lilly Pilly is a compact shrub grown for its dense form and colourful foliage. This selection features new growth which is bronze coloured and ages to become dark green. The lush foliage is held densely on short stems and complemented with small, white flowers during summer. This evergreen grows with a rounded shape to about 2 m tall and 1 m wide and can be trimmed as necessary. It grows best when planted in full sun on a well-drained site, and will tolerate dry periods and moderate frost once established. The Tom Thumb Lilly Pilly is commonly trimmed into a hedge, included in a mixed planting, grown around outdoor living areas, or maintained in a container. It lends itself to topiary where it is often clipped into columns and balls.
